Detoxification - Walton

Men and women who are physically dependent to drugs or alcohol and want help will 1st go through detoxification before receiving other treatment services in drug rehab. Detoxification is simply the process of the drug being removed from one's system, which is often uncomfortable and may carry risks if not performed in a setting which can offer appropriate support and medical intervention as needed. Detoxification services are provided at either a professional drug or alcohol detoxification facility or a drug rehab facility which can effectively oversee and present medical supervision for persons who are just coming off of drugs. Detox services typically include insuring the individual is as comfortable as possible while detoxing and going through drug or alcohol withdrawal, delivering proper nutrition and making certain the individual is receiving proper rest, and providing supplements and medicine as wanted to make the detox process as easy and safe as possible. The particular person in detoxification will sometimes be encouraged to take part in some variety of physical activity such as walking, yoga, etc. At a drug detoxification facility or drug rehab facility which can present detox services, the person will have detox staff at their disposal around the clock to assure that any problems are resolved as quickly and safely as possible.
